Control channel transmitting method, base station and terminal

  • US 9,432,976 B2
  • Filed: 03/19/2015
  • Issued: 08/30/2016
  • Est. Priority Date: 12/28/2004
  • Status: Active Grant
First Claim
Patent Images

1. A method used by a terminal in a wireless communication system, the method comprising:

  • receiving a control channel transmitted from a base station with use of a control channel format selected from among a plurality of control channel formats, each including modulation scheme information, according to whether Multiple Input Multiple Output (MIMO) transmission is applied or not; and

    demodulating the received control channel according to the modulation scheme information indicated by the control channel format selected by the base station,wherein a number of bits indicating a modulation scheme included in a control channel format to be selected when the MIMO transmission is applied is greater than that include in a control channel format to be selected when the MIMO output transmission is not applied.
